The eyes of the tennis world will be on South Florida from Jan. 30 to Feb. 5 during the Delray Beach International Tennis Championships as top U.S. players such as Andre Agassi, Robby Ginepri of Acworth and James Blake vie with pros from around the world for $380,000. Agassi, who requested a wild-card bid, is playing the tournament for the first time.

In its 14th year, the tournament at the Delray Beach Tennis Center & Stadium is an official ATP event that attracts thousands of visitors and a roster of some of the world's most talented players. The Delray Beach ITC is one of a few privately owned tournaments in the world and the first tournament staged in the United States each year.

The seven-day event includes a Charity Tennis Ball to raise money for community outreach, themed luncheons and a pro-am tournament.

The event, which brings an estimated $8 million economic impact to the city, is televised nationally and internationally in more than 150 countries. In past years, $100,000 has been raised for various charities. Information: 561-330-6000, www.atptennis.com/delraybeach.
